Welcome to the Flowcrest release rotation! One thing you'll touch every cycle is Stackpacer, our queue-depth autoscaler. It watches the Brimworks job queues and scales workers when depth crosses the thresholds in scaling.yaml — don't hand-edit those in prod, ship them through the normal pipeline. During a release freeze, Stackpacer's override console is locked, and only the release manager can open it. If you ever need to unlock it mid-freeze, authenticate with the recovery passphrase below.

unlock words, hahaf-fajeg: quenmir-belius

**Q: The Velvetrow seat-map renderer shows every seat as unavailable after a cache flush. What do I do?**

A: This happens when the Stagegrid inventory service loses its session with the renderer's encrypted config store. Restart the renderer pod first; if seats still render grey, the config vault needs to be unsealed manually. Use the ops laptop in the Briarhall office, run the unseal script, and wait for three key shares to confirm. When prompted during unsealing, enter the recovery passphrase shown directly below.

recovery phrase for fajeg-kawep: druix-gorius-briax-ulaeth-fraox-lammir-pelox-jormir-pelwyn-julir

Crate T-4 contains calibrated survey instruments belonging to the Fennick Ridge mapping project and must travel upright at all times. The crate was packed and sealed by the instruments officer at Hollowmere and logged in the transport register before collection. Standard carrier is Ashgate Courier Services; transit time to the Dunnock Vale depot is one working day. Records staff should file the signed manifest on arrival. The confidential hand-over instruction for the courier is as follows.

dispatch memo: the sorius tamius courier leaves the praeth ledger at gate 4873 under passcode 928014

Subject: Training budget for next year

Hi all — heads up that the L&D budget for next year lands at roughly the same level as this year, with a modest bump for the Fernbrook leadership track. Department heads should submit draft plans by month-end. One strategic consideration is driving this allocation, and it's for this group only.

internal memo for fafog-fadug: Gross margin on Holwyn came in at 10 percent against a plan of 5 percent. Only 5 of the 140 pilot accounts renewed Holwyn, so a churn review is set for January 1.